Here is a small clipping and I had it translated:



She Makes the Most of the Camera

The career of Sharon Tate, the beautiful American Actress, is booming in films:  After playing parts in "Thirteen," with Kim Novak and David Niven, and "Don't Make Waves" with Claudia Cardinale and Tony Curtis, she will now have a part in "Valley of the Dolls", based on the known "best-seller."  A big step forward for Sharon who has made a long and successful stay "in waiting while learning her skills" now.  Just to stay in Hollywood, she had to take jobs like waitress and "nurse" before the "talent scouts" came calling.

Time Being Books is publishing a poetry collection, Sharon Tate and the Daughters of Joy by David Herrle.  It contextualizes the lives and dooms of Sharon Tate, Queen Marie Antoinette and Mary Jane Kelly (one of the victims of Jack the Ripper) with the topics of beauty, art, mortality, atrocity and hope.  The sixth and final section of the book (“Charlie Manson and the Scorpion Children”) deals with the Manson scumbags and Sharon’s fate.  In a penultimate prose drama, so to speak, the narrator lives out the fantasy of saving Sharon (and her friends) from Watson, Atkins and Krenwinkel.

Apparently, Sharon was almost in a Mel Ferrer Movie entitled, "The Rock House."  I looked up this film on the Internet Movie Database but it is not included in Ferrer's work, so I suppose it was never made for whatever reasons?
